Letter to the Editor by HRPP Leader, Hon Tuilaepa Sailele Malielegaoi. All statements made herein are the writer’s opinion and have not been verified by SGN. “We have heard the Minister of Finance promise that some of the Government’s campaign commitments will finally be honoured once the New Year’s budget is approved. However, the goalposts keep moving with ad-hoc conditions and one excuse after another. The reality is that revenue is projected to decline progressively through 2028, particularly as some of the Government’s “get rich quick” schemes fail to gain the confidence of development partners and investors. Overseas taxpayers also demand accountability for the use of their donor aid funds. Unaudited village development projects, FAST Party officials found guilty by the courts of corruption for using project funds to campaign, refusing project financing for districts under HRPP leadership, and the purchase of a $13 million tālā ferry that cannot be located are serious red flags for donors. Meanwhile, Prime Minister La’auli continues to speak of new sources of funding and even the purchase of two jet aircrafts, to be financed by overseas FAST supporters, many of whom are pensioners. He is showing that it is easy to dream and make big promises while in the opposition. But as leader of the country, the public will follow up and hold him to his word. The situation becomes even more serious with criminal cases looming on the horizon. What will happen then? The country watches as our Treasury is being drained, public funds are being diverted to corrupt projects, no new revenue streams, no long-term investments in infrastructure, health and education. We can only pray that honest leaders, if any within FAST, will step up and make the right decisions in the interest of our nation and people. This requires leadership with integrity and moral courage to resist the temptation of personal gain and greed. Tuilaepa Sailele Malielegaoi Leader of HRPP
